2008 Fiat Punto vs. 1994 Mini MK VI
To start off, 2008 Fiat Punto is newer by 14 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1994 Mini MK VI.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1994 Mini MK VI would be higher. At 1,242 cc (4 cylinders), 2008 Fiat Punto is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Fiat Punto (79 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 38 more horse power than 1994 Mini MK VI. (41 HP @ 5250 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2008 Fiat Punto should accelerate faster than 1994 Mini MK VI.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Fiat Punto weights approximately 315 kg more than 1994 Mini MK VI.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 Fiat Punto (114 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 46 more torque (in Nm) than 1994 Mini MK VI. (68 Nm @ 2600 RPM). This means 2008 Fiat Punto will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1994 Mini MK VI.
